Removing HID bulbs
« on: 08 February 2009, 15:30:20 »

Have got upto where the conecter is off and the bulbs is sitting in the house of the light . How do i remove this housing to take out the bulb i was not sure if it was just a twist off one way.

Re: Removing HID bulbs
« Reply #1 on: 10 February 2009, 18:14:40 »

undo battery and leave for a while to make sure any residual power dissipates...then just twist the black retainer and pull out bulb
